Transaction ef5fac0f5f2d5f7a38f3f53af99b98aea796a93ae14836e2a8fbf73b60cf6f55

94 Input
1 Outputs
  • ef5fac0f5f2d5f7a38f3f53af99b98aea796a93ae14836e2a8fbf73b60cf6f55:0
  • value  124723447
    address  3H9WXKYPqq4xo3ahuQvEDcDJBgFJcxGLpJ